小弟刚用Mybatis不久,现在遇上一个问题就,是每次我想要获取一个新字段的时候都要改实体类,
现在我是这样写的,比如有两个表:
user表: user_id user_name sex age
driver:表:driver_id driver_name user_id phone
每个表对应的类我就不具体写了
public class User {
}
public class Driver {
}
显示在页面的时候我用的是另一个类
public class DriverDisp {
driver_id ;
driver_name;
phone;
user_name;
...
...
}
这样写的话比如我下次要多显示一个sex,那我又要修改DriverDisp,
过几天我要再显示phone,然后又要修改,请问有什么好的办法解决吗?
------解决方案--------------------
直接加上user属性 每次查询的时候直接把整个user加进Driver中
------解决方案--------------------
将常用的字段一次查询出来,定义一个对象来对应接收,然后每次用的时候直接取对应的字段值就是了。
------解决方案--------------------
用User对象set和get你要的值 每次查询把数据全部取出 需要什么 get什么
------解决方案--------------------
+++